WebMar 24, 2024 · A riffle shuffle, also called the Faro shuffle, is a shuffle in which a deck of 2n cards is divided into two halves. The top half of the deck is placed in the left hand, and cards are then alternatively interleaved from the left and right hands (an in-shuffle) or from the right and left hands (an out-shuffle). Remember that the fronts of two piles have to face against each other. Now ... cyclopiteWebDec 10, 2024 · 4. Scrambling Method. The Scrambling method is extremely basic. You spread all the cards face down on the floor or on the table and start shuffling their positions randomly. This method helps create a good blend of cards without causing too much impact on the Tarot cards themselves. cyclop junctionsWebJan 13, 2024 · Just "shuffle" (not "shuffle up") is the idiomatic way to say you have mixed a deck of playing cards in preparation for a game or card trick: I have shuffled the cards. … cycloplegic mydriatics
